EPA Inspector General report points out problems at Chemical Safety Board

Washington — Agency leadership issues, limited staffing and ambiguous internal investigative protocol have interfered with the Chemical Safety Board’s “ability to accomplish its mission,” the Environmental Protection Agency Office of Inspector General says in a report issued Sept. 7.

NLRB proposal continues tug-of-war over what defines a ‘joint employer’

Washington — The National Labor Relations Board is requesting public comment as it seeks to return to its previous definition of a “joint employer.”

Appeals court denies health care worker groups’ petition for a permanent COVID-19 standard

Washington — The U.S. District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it has ruled it doesn’t have the authority to order OSHA to issue a permanent standard on COVID-19 for the health care industry, denying an emergency petition filed by National Nurses United and other labor groups.
